Bent on Bench - Ipswich Town News
Town striker Darren Bent will be on the bench for this evening's England U21 match against Croatia at Upton Park (KO 8pm). Bent will hope to win his third U21 cap and add to the goal he scored against Serbia and Montenegro at the end of last season.
West Ham's Jermain Defoe and Arsenal's Francis Jeffers start up front for David Platt's side. Former Town midfielder Darren Ambrose is also amongst the subs.
U21 team: Matt Murray, Stuart Parnaby, Paul Konchesky, Jermaine Jenas, Peter Clarke, Glen Johnson, Jermaine Pennant, David Prutton, Francis Jeffers, Jermain Defoe, Gareth Barry.
